How to Customize Contact Form 7 Database Addon with AI – Complete Guide

·

Ever felt like your contact forms aren’t quite working the way you need them to? You’re collecting valuable information through Contact Form 7, and storing it neatly with Contact Form 7 Database Addon – CFDB7, but something’s missing. Maybe you need more complex validation, a tighter CRM integration, or just a form that looks better. This article will guide you through the process of customizing this essential tool, unlocking its full potential to meet your specific needs. And the best part? We’ll be using the power of AI to make it easier than you ever thought possible.

What is Contact Form 7 Database Addon – CFDB7?

Contact Form 7 Database Addon – CFDB7 is a popular WordPress plugin designed to simplify the process of managing and storing the data submitted through your Contact Form 7 forms. Think of it as a safety net, ensuring you never lose important messages. Instead of relying solely on email notifications, the plugin neatly organizes all form submissions within your WordPress dashboard. It’s rated 5.0/5 stars with over 2K reviews and has 600K+ active installations, speaking volumes about its reliability and ease of use.

The core function of this tool is capturing and saving every form submission. Beyond that, the plugin offers features like exporting data to CSV files, making it easy to analyze and integrate with other systems. You can also search and filter submissions directly within the WordPress admin panel. For more information about the plugin, visit the official plugin page on WordPress.org.

Why Customize it?

While this database tool is incredibly useful right out of the box, default settings often don’t perfectly align with every website’s unique requirements. Think of it like buying a suit off the rack – it might fit okay, but a tailored suit will always look (and perform) better. Customization allows you to fine-tune the plugin to precisely match your workflow and data management needs.

The benefits of customization are numerous. You can enhance data validation to ensure you’re collecting accurate information, integrate the data seamlessly with your CRM or marketing automation tools, and even create more user-friendly form layouts that improve conversion rates. Imagine a real estate website using this tool to collect inquiries. By customizing the plugin, they could automatically tag leads based on the type of property they’re interested in, sending that information directly to their CRM. No manual data entry required!

So, when is customization worth it? If you find yourself manually manipulating form data, struggling to integrate it with other systems, or wishing for more control over the form submission process, it’s time to consider customization. It’s an investment that can save you time, improve data quality, and ultimately boost your business outcomes. It’s not about adding bells and whistles; it’s about making the plugin work smarter for you.

Common Customization Scenarios

Implementing Complex Validation Logic

Standard form validation often only covers basic checks, like ensuring an email address is in the correct format or that a required field isn’t left blank. But what if you need more sophisticated validation? Perhaps you need to verify that a phone number is valid for a specific country, or check if a user-submitted code matches a database entry. This is where customization comes in.

By customizing the plugin, you can implement these complex validation rules, ensuring that only accurate and relevant data is captured. This reduces errors, improves data quality, and streamlines your workflow. For example, an event registration form could validate that the selected workshop isn’t already full, preventing overbooking.

Imagine a university application form. They need to validate not just the format of the student’s high school GPA, but also whether it meets a minimum requirement for specific programs. With customized validation, they can ensure only qualified applicants proceed, saving time and resources for the admissions team. AI makes implementation easier by allowing you to describe the validation logic in plain English, automatically generating the necessary code.

Creating Dynamic Conditional Fields

Static forms ask the same questions to every user, regardless of their previous answers. Dynamic conditional fields, on the other hand, adapt based on user input, creating a more personalized and efficient experience. For instance, if a user selects “Yes” to a question about needing financing, additional fields related to their financial situation could appear.

Customization lets you build these dynamic forms, making the user experience more intuitive and improving data collection. By only asking relevant questions, you reduce form abandonment and gather more accurate information. A health questionnaire could use conditional fields to ask different questions based on the patient’s reported symptoms.

Consider an online store selling software. If a customer selects “Business Use” for their software purchase, extra fields related to company size and industry could appear. This targeted data collection provides valuable insights for sales and marketing. Using AI, you can define the conditional logic in a straightforward manner, letting the AI handle the complex scripting.

Integrating with CRM and Marketing Tools

Out-of-the-box, form submissions are typically stored within the WordPress database. But what if you want to automatically transfer that data to your CRM (Customer Relationship Management) or marketing automation tools? This integration is crucial for streamlining your sales and marketing efforts.

Customizing the plugin allows you to seamlessly integrate form submissions with platforms like Salesforce, HubSpot, or Mailchimp. This ensures that leads are immediately added to your sales pipeline, email lists are automatically updated, and customer data is centralized for a 360-degree view. A consulting firm could automatically add new leads from their contact form directly to their CRM, triggering a follow-up sequence.

Think about a webinar registration form. Instead of manually importing registrants into your email marketing platform, customization allows for automatic synchronization. This saves time, reduces errors, and ensures everyone receives the necessary information. AI simplifies this integration process by generating the code to connect to your chosen platforms, even if you’re not a coding expert.

Building Custom Form Layouts

While Contact Form 7 provides basic styling options, you might want a more visually appealing and brand-consistent form design. Standard form layouts can sometimes feel generic or not fully align with your website’s overall aesthetic.

Customization gives you complete control over the form’s appearance, allowing you to create custom layouts that match your branding and improve the user experience. You can adjust colors, fonts, spacing, and even incorporate custom CSS to achieve a unique look and feel. For example, a design agency can create forms with a modern, minimalist design that complements their portfolio.

Imagine a non-profit organization wants to create an engaging donation form. By customizing the layout, they can incorporate compelling visuals, highlight impact statistics, and make the donation process more user-friendly. This visually appealing form can encourage more donations. AI assists by translating your design ideas into functional code, even if you lack extensive front-end development skills.

Adding Multi-Step Form Functionality

Long forms can be overwhelming for users, leading to high abandonment rates. Breaking a long form into multiple steps, or pages, makes it more manageable and improves the user experience. This approach is especially useful for complex applications or surveys.

By customizing this tool, you can implement multi-step form functionality, guiding users through the process one step at a time. Each step focuses on a specific set of questions, making the form less intimidating and increasing completion rates. A loan application could be broken down into steps covering personal information, employment history, and financial details.

Consider a detailed customer feedback survey. Instead of presenting all questions at once, dividing it into sections like “Product Satisfaction,” “Customer Service,” and “Overall Experience” makes it easier to digest and complete. AI can help structure the multi-step form and manage the transitions between steps, reducing the need for complex coding.

Want to work smarter and faster? Get guides, tips, and insights on AI and productivity at WorkMind.

Leave a Reply

Your email address will not be published. Required fields are marked *